Omega-3 Research (thread):
I've been discussing omega-3 fats on here more recently, so I wanted to put together a short collection of larger meta-studies on some of their various health benefits

I tried to pick a variety of studies, with as much data in each one as possible, I may add more over time
Omega-3 fats seem to have the most benefits when it comes to reducing chronic inflammation, many mental illnesses like depression, ADHD, and schizophrenia, promoting gut/microbiome health, and preventing neurodegenerative diseases like Alzheimers and dementia
Interestingly, evidence for improvement with cardiovascular disease is more variable than many other issues, though there are many promising studies

The majority of studies with omega-3 fats and cancer seem to generally show benefit, but this also varies in a few studies
Keep in mind that the majority of these studies are done with fish oils rather than whole seafood

Personally I believe that with this taken into account we will likely see much more benefit to health issues using whole seafood as it's PUFA are less likely to be oxidized
